FIJI: Plotter's lawyer says he will try again for bail

Updated November 30, 2007 16:21:36

For the second time Fiji's High Court has denied bail for the 11 accused of the assassination plot against the interim prime minister and cabinet members. The reasons given today by Justice Gounder for denying bail are similar to those of Justice John Semisi's reasons for turning down the original bail application. Fiji lawyer Tevita Fa plans to reapply for bail for his client in a couple of weeks time.
